Common Causes
Jeep overheating can be a frustrating issue for many owners. Understanding the common causes can help you diagnose and fix the problem quickly. Here are two primary reasons your Jeep might be overheating.
Low Coolant Levels
Low coolant levels can lead to engine overheating. Coolant helps regulate the engine’s temperature. When levels are low, the engine cannot cool down effectively.
Causes of low coolant levels include:
- Leaks in the radiator
- Faulty hoses
- Cracked engine block
Check the coolant levels regularly. Top off the coolant if it is low.
Faulty Thermostat
A faulty thermostat can also cause overheating. The thermostat regulates the flow of coolant. If it gets stuck, it can prevent coolant from flowing properly.
Signs of a faulty thermostat include:
- Engine temperature fluctuating
- Coolant leaks around the thermostat housing
- Heater not working
Replace the thermostat if you notice these signs. Regular maintenance can help avoid this issue.

Symptoms Of Overheating
Recognizing the symptoms of a Jeep overheating can save you from costly repairs. Knowing these signs can help you take action quickly and prevent engine damage. Let’s explore the common symptoms of an overheating Jeep.
Dashboard Warning Lights
One of the first signs of an overheating engine is the dashboard warning lights. Modern Jeeps come equipped with a temperature gauge and warning lights that alert you when the engine temperature is too high. Pay attention to these indicators:
- Temperature Gauge: If the needle moves into the red zone, the engine is overheating.
- Temperature Warning Light: This light typically looks like a thermometer and will illuminate if the engine is too hot.
Ignoring these warning signs can lead to severe engine damage. Always pull over and turn off the engine if these lights come on.
Steam From Engine
Seeing steam from the engine is another clear symptom of overheating. Steam usually indicates that the coolant is boiling, which means the engine is too hot. Look for these signs:
- White Steam: This often appears from under the hood and can be mistaken for smoke.
- Hissing Sound: Boiling coolant can produce a hissing noise as it escapes from the radiator cap or hoses.
If you notice steam, it is crucial to stop driving immediately. Continuing to drive can cause extensive damage to the engine and other components.
By recognizing these symptoms early, you can take the necessary steps to cool your engine and avoid further issues.
Initial Checks
Dealing with an overheating Jeep can be frustrating. But before diving into complex fixes, start with some initial checks. These simple steps can help identify the problem quickly. Let’s explore some basic checks that can save time and effort.
Inspect Coolant Levels
Coolant is crucial for keeping your Jeep’s engine cool. To inspect the coolant:
- Ensure the engine is cool before checking.
- Open the hood and locate the coolant reservoir.
- Check the fluid level against the “Full” and “Low” marks.
If the coolant is low, it can cause the engine to overheat. Top up the coolant if necessary. Use the type recommended in your Jeep’s manual.
Check For Leaks
Leaks can lead to low coolant levels. To check for leaks:
- Park the Jeep on a flat surface and let it cool.
- Inspect the ground under the engine for fluid.
- Check hoses and connections for any signs of leakage.
If you find a leak, it needs to be fixed promptly. Common areas to check include the radiator, water pump, and hoses.
Coolant System Maintenance
Maintaining your Jeep’s coolant system is crucial to prevent overheating. Regular upkeep ensures your engine stays cool, avoiding costly repairs. Two essential tasks are flushing the radiator and replacing the coolant. These steps will keep your Jeep running smoothly.
Flushing Radiator
Flushing the radiator removes old coolant and debris. This helps the system work efficiently. First, locate the radiator drain plug. Place a container under it to catch old coolant. Open the plug and let the old coolant drain out completely.
Next, close the drain plug and fill the radiator with distilled water. Start your engine and let it run for about 10 minutes. This circulates the water, cleaning out the system. After 10 minutes, turn off the engine and let it cool.
Once cool, open the drain plug again. Let the water drain out. Repeat this process until the water runs clear. This means the system is clean. Finally, close the drain plug and prepare to add new coolant.
Replacing Coolant
Replacing old coolant with fresh fluid is vital. It ensures proper engine temperature. First, check your Jeep’s manual for the correct coolant type. Using the wrong type can damage your engine.
Mix the new coolant with distilled water as per the instructions. Open the radiator cap and slowly pour in the mixture. Fill it up to the recommended level. Replace the radiator cap securely.
Start the engine and let it run for a few minutes. This helps the new coolant circulate. Check for any leaks around the radiator and hoses. If there are no leaks, your coolant system is ready to go.
Proper coolant system maintenance keeps your Jeep in top condition. Regular flushing and replacing coolant is easy and prevents overheating.
Thermostat Issues
Jeep overheating can stem from various issues. One common culprit is the thermostat. The thermostat controls the engine’s temperature by regulating coolant flow. If it fails, your Jeep can overheat. Let’s dive into the details of thermostat issues.
Testing Thermostat
First, you need to test the thermostat. This helps identify if it is the source of the problem. Here are the steps:
- Start with a cold engine.
- Remove the radiator cap.
- Start the engine and let it idle.
- Observe the coolant flow in the radiator.
If the coolant does not flow initially but starts flowing after the engine warms up, the thermostat is working. If not, it might be stuck. You can also use a thermometer to check the temperature. A properly working thermostat opens at around 195 degrees Fahrenheit.
Replacing Thermostat
If testing reveals a faulty thermostat, replacement is necessary. Follow these steps:
- Ensure the engine is cool.
- Drain the coolant from the radiator.
- Locate the thermostat housing. It’s usually near the top radiator hose.
- Remove the housing bolts and open the housing.
- Take out the old thermostat.
- Place the new thermostat in the same orientation.
- Reassemble the housing and bolts.
- Refill the radiator with coolant.
After replacing, run the engine to check for leaks. Observe the temperature gauge to ensure the engine stays cool.

Radiator Concerns
Jeep overheating can often be traced to radiator issues. The radiator plays a crucial role in cooling your engine. If it fails, your engine can overheat quickly. Let’s dive into some specific radiator concerns.
Cleaning Radiator
A dirty radiator can block airflow and cause overheating. Regular cleaning is essential.
Here are the steps to clean your radiator:
- Turn off the engine and let it cool.
- Locate the radiator and remove debris from the front.
- Use a hose to wash away dirt and grime.
- Ensure water flows through the fins for thorough cleaning.
- Check for any visible damage while cleaning.
Tip: Avoid using high-pressure water, as it can damage the fins.
Checking Radiator Cap
The radiator cap maintains pressure in the cooling system. A faulty cap can cause overheating.
To check the radiator cap:
- Wait for the engine to cool completely.
- Locate the radiator cap and inspect for damage.
- Check the rubber seal for cracks or wear.
- Replace the cap if it’s damaged or old.
Note: Always replace the cap with the correct type for your Jeep.

Fan Problems
Fan issues can cause your Jeep to overheat. The fan helps cool the engine. If it fails, the engine can become too hot. This section explains how to inspect and replace the fan.
Inspecting Fan Operation
First, check if the fan works. Start the engine and let it warm up. Open the hood and look at the fan. Does it spin? If not, there may be an issue.
Next, check the fan fuse. A blown fuse can stop the fan. The fuse box is usually under the hood. Replace the fuse if it is blown. If the fuse is fine, check the fan relay. The relay sends power to the fan. If the relay is bad, the fan will not work. Replace the relay if needed.
If the fan still does not spin, the motor may be bad. Use a multimeter to check the motor. No reading means the motor is bad. Replace the motor if needed.
Replacing Fan
If the fan is bad, you need to replace it. Follow these steps:
- Turn off the engine and let it cool.
- Disconnect the battery to avoid shocks.
- Remove the fan shroud. Use a wrench to loosen the bolts.
- Disconnect the fan wires. Label them to avoid confusion.
- Remove the fan bolts. Use a wrench to loosen them.
- Take out the old fan.
- Install the new fan. Reverse the steps above.
- Reconnect the battery.
After replacing the fan, start the engine. Check if the fan spins. If it does, the problem is fixed. If not, there may be another issue. Consult a mechanic for further help.
